98 MAX here. I put a Koso tach on, and I used the Grey wire from the OEM lead. I'm having trouble getting the tach set right.

At idle, my clip on tach on a cylinder lead shows 1230 rpms. With the koso set for a 4 stroke 4 piston, the needle is all over the place. Same thing happens when I set it for 4 stroke 1 piston.

I can only get the needle to stay steady at 1200 when I have the setting at 2 stroke 1 cylinder. Obviously I know our bike is a 4 stroke 4 piston.

Koso describes a 2 stroke for ignition at every 360 degrees (1 rotation of the piston) and 4 stroke at every 720 degrees ( every other rotation).

Which gauge is it? There are a few here that are running Koso's.
You might need to get yourself a tach adapter to smooth things out with the Vmax's wasted spark ignition.

Have to set it up as a 2 cylinder to cover off the wasted spark, I'm running cops and wasn't able to use the grey wire for my Koso, I ended up having to buy the Koso filter and tie wrapping it onto the cop.

Just wanted to update.

Koso gauge set at 2 stroke 1 piston. I have the OEM Gray wire as the input.

At idle, the koso reads a little above 1K and my clip on tach reads 1250.

When cruising at 60mph in 5th, I'm right at 4K.

Everything seems to be working OK.
